    Ghost asked me to do something about the brightness. I can't revert the lighting and vivid colors back to what they used to be, but here's a couple of versions to make the map more playable. I hope. Maybe later we can steal PBR sand from an official map and try to fix it more.

    v2.0.4 Darkened
    obuKNztDHcd10LU7.png screenshot_2021-08-30_12-50-39.jpg
    2.0.3 vs 2.0.4
    Map uses default sky gradients and enhanced 1024 shadows. Less bright but kind of dull and cold. 95 fps day and night with ultra settings, 50 at the reflective oasis (i5/1050Ti/16).

    v2.0.4_X Experimental
    screenshot_2021-08-28_20-20-24.jpg screenshot_2021-08-28_20-08-36.jpg screenshot_2021-08-28_20-08-48.jpg
    Map uses an extra sun (that goes to lua sleep at night) to create dark and crisp 2048 shadows at day and enables soft moonlight shadows. Overall brightness is little lower, but still kind of blinding at mid day. Day-night transitions are rough and a bit out of this world, but maybe it's acceptable for an unique map like this. Drops my fps from 95 to 80-85, and to 40 around the oasis. Better performance at night.

    Use at least minimum dynamic reflections on both maps or your vehicle will be way too dark.
    Let me know what you think, all feedback is welcome. Or chime in if you have made better lighting tweaks.

    Ghost's Desert 2.1.0:
    - added PBR materials for most surfaces
    - Tweaked sky and lighting settings
    - Switched dry mud groundmodel from dirt to cobblestone

    Sadly, the current download is broken:
    - loading the map creates a levels folder with terrain files in it, that shouldn't happen
    - sky gradient files aren't loading, there is no light
    - player vehicle gets destroyed at spawn
    - no mesh issues all around
    screenshot_2024-04-10_23-29-41.png screenshot_2024-04-10_23-29-47.png screenshot_2024-04-10_23-30-29.png
    You could try to check and repack your work, then test it without other active mods after deep clearing cache.
